Inverters are devices that convert direct current (DC) into alternating current (AC), allowing for the use of electrical equipment that requires AC power when only DC power sources, such as batteries or solar panels, are available. Fixed supports (rigid structures) and flexible supports (tensioned cable systems) are two main methods used in constructing photovoltaic power plants, and their construction technology has significant differences.
